Patents by Inventor Dieter Buehler

Dieter Buehler has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20090037871
    Abstract: The present invention relates to the field of portal programming and in particular to a method and respective system for managing community control information in a portal environment. In order provide a method and system which facilitates the management of community membership information required for portal composite applications, it is proposed to generate and store a “user-to-role mapping” data item (55) in a respective storage structure and use that as re-usable control information intended to be easily re-usable for further or even many composite applications, which are managed including the use of that storage structure.
    Type: Application
    Filed: July 22, 2008
    Publication date: February 5, 2009
    Applicant: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: Michael Blum, Dieter Buehler, Izidor Jager, Michael Marks
  • Publication number: 20070198522
    Abstract: Embodiments of the present invention address deficiencies of the art in respect to access control and provide a method, system and computer program product for access control management for a composite application. In a first embodiment, a method for role-based access control management for a composite application can be provided. The method can include selecting a component for deployment in a composite application and parsing a security policy for the component to identify a mapping between a specific role for the component and a virtual role for the composite application. Binding logic can be generated from the security policy and the component can be deployed into the composite application. Finally, security access operations for the virtual role can be processed through method calls to operations defined in the binding logic.
    Type: Application
    Filed: February 22, 2006
    Publication date: August 23, 2007
    Applicant: International Business Machines Corporation
    Inventors: Kathryn Britton, Dieter Buehler, William Higgins, Yi-Hsiu Wei, Chunhui Yang
  • Publication number: 20070056026
    Abstract: Embodiments of the present invention address deficiencies of the art in respect to access control and provide a method, system and computer program product for access control management for a collection of heterogeneous application components. In a first embodiment, a data processing system for role-based access control management for multiple heterogeneous application components can include at least one business role descriptor associating a business role with multiple, different application roles for corresponding, disparate application components. The system also can include at least one access policy associating a user with the business role. Finally, the system can include policy deployment logic include program code enabled to process the access policy to assign the user to the different application roles in the disparate application components.
    Type: Application
    Filed: September 8, 2005
    Publication date: March 8, 2007
    Applicant: International Business Machines Corporation
    Inventors: Kathryn Britton, Dieter Buehler, Ching-Yun Chao, Timothy Hahn, Anthony Nadalin, Nataraj Nagaratnam, Yi-Hsiu Wei, Chun Yang
  • Publication number: 20060089932
    Abstract: The invention relates to a role-based access control system, including a role definition system for defining roles to be sets of permissions on individual resources thus forming role instances, respectively; and a super role definition system for defining at least one super role by grouping a set of role instances into one super role, wherein the one super role contains all permissions contained in the grouped resource instances. Furthermore, the present invention deals with an appropriate method, a computer program and a computer program product.
    Type: Application
    Filed: October 3, 2005
    Publication date: April 27, 2006
    Applicant: International Business Machines Corporation
    Inventors: Dieter Buehler, Thomas Hurek, Donald Jones
  • Publication number: 20060036993
    Abstract: The present invention provides a system and method for developing a Portal Application by creating a Portal Application Archive, and automatically deploying the Portal Application Archive into a Portal Server Application by using a Portal Application Archive specific deployment mechanism. The Portal Application Archive represents an entity which includes an assembly of all required application components forming a coherent Portal Application, and an application component assembly descriptor which specifies how the single application components need to be assembled to provide the complete Portal Application on the Portal Server Application.
    Type: Application
    Filed: July 26, 2005
    Publication date: February 16, 2006
    Applicant: International Business Machines Corporation
    Inventors: Dieter Buehler, Stefan Hepper, Thomas Schaeck, Thomas Stober
  • Publication number: 20060010483
    Abstract: Under the present invention, role types are defined by association with certain permissible actions. Once defined in this manner, a role type can then be bound to “nodes” of a hierarchical tree that represent computer-based resources such as dynamic object spaces. Once bound to a node, instances of this role type are created that will be inherited by hierarchical descendants of that node unless a role type block (e.g., inheritance or propagation) has been established for the corresponding role type. The present invention also allows the computer-based resources to be defined as virtual or private. Virtual resources represent general protected concepts in the system instead of computer-based resources and are subject to be bound with roles, while private resources are not. That is, the private resources remain the “property” of the creating user or group.
    Type: Application
    Filed: July 12, 2004
    Publication date: January 12, 2006
    Applicant: International Business Machines Corporation
    Inventors: Dieter Buehler, Eric Masselle
  • Patent number: 5803422
    Abstract: A tool and parts tray having a shallow tray base, formed of bent and welded sheet metal, with first and second generally identical suspension strap members formed of sheet metal bent and configured for securing, such as by welding, to the bottom and adjacent side of the tray base. The lower ends of the suspension strap members are triangularly configured to provide a base portion of the triangle for affixing to the bottom, a leg portion perpendicular to the bottom and a hypotenuse portion providing bracing to the leg portion. The other end of the suspension strap member is disposed at a right angle to the leg portion. First and second generally identical L-shaped members formed of sheet metal are adjustably attached at the suspension ends of the suspension straps to form a hook for positioning over a suitable support, such as a cross beam of a hydraulic vehicle lift. A tool and parts holding means is provide in the form of depressions in the tray bottom or by means of magnetic strips in the tray bottom.
    Type: Grant
    Filed: April 30, 1997
    Date of Patent: September 8, 1998
    Inventor: Dieter Buehler